Human Resources Business Partner (Human Resources)

Job Details

  • Develops strong relationships with existing and new customers and an understanding
    of their business objectives in order to identify their HR, Learning and Development
    and/or Health and Safety needs.
  •  Implements HR solutions and strategies to meet business need, generate change and
    deliver continuous improvement in line with legal requirements and best practice.
  • Brokers support from the HR Advisory Service, Learning and Development and Health
    and Safety Teams to deliver business solutions and ensure an effective and efficient
    customer focussed service to all clients.
  • Influences changes and improvements to HR Services to meet customer demand and
    contribute to the development of effective management information systems to meet
    the business needs of customers
  • Provides advice on a wide range of HR matters including employment legislation,
    workforce planning, change management, employee relations and performance
    management.
  • Coaches clients to enable them to deliver their HR Strategy and maintain positive
    employee relations.
  • Undertakes or advises on investigations, recommends action and presents findings at
    hearings and appeals.
  • Contributes to the council’s job evaluation process, attending panels to evaluate job
    descriptions across all services and providing advice on related issues to managers
  • Contributes to the administrative support provided in relation to the Local Government
    Pension Scheme and Teachers Pensions, including undertaking provisional
    redundancy/ill health/early retirement calculations and providing advice and
    information
  • Contributes to joint consultative and negotiation meetings, providing professional
    advice and effecting change.
  • Develops and delivers specialist HR related training & development to colleagues and
    customers.
  • Carries out audits of HR procedures and other HR practices (e.g. Safer Recruitment)
    to ensure compliance.
